A job well done by our HES 4th graders who have been diligently working on their legacy project! Their leaf was purchased using the funds won by Miss Miller for the HES artroom last year from the Popsicle #StickWithArt contest. Students all came up with design ideas that themed the school and popsicles. Common theme ideas were then combined into one. One side showcases a Red Hawk waving with a bus in the background and backpack in the foreground. The other side depict some of them most loved brand of popsicles by students. The base has students names on the sides. The front “Home of the Jr Hawks” and the back “#StickwithArt” the base top houses the project they created as 3rd graders which won the contest, popsicles and art supplies. We are proud of their amazing craftsmanship, dedication to the project, and helping to create a beautiful piece of artwork for the community to enjoy for years to come! We think it’s pretty cool they are the third leaf that will be added to the town’s Fall In Love With Hiawatha community project. We bet the class of 2032 will see senior photos in the future with their leaf! The leaf will be on display at the Hiawatha Community Foundation’s Giveback Move Forward this weekend and we encourage you to check it out. It will then go for a clear coat of car paint, plaque, and eventually make it’s home back In front of the Elementary School!
